diff options
author | ElgarL <ElgarL@palmergames.com> | 2013-01-29 16:56:03 +0000 |
---|---|---|
committer | ElgarL <ElgarL@palmergames.com> | 2013-01-29 16:56:03 +0000 |
commit | 6ea956b11c54f7247e82a2dcb1385670c481e2cc (patch) | |
tree | e627b7b360296c795b8f2defe90fa61e0a4b8eeb /EssentialsGroupManager/src/org/anjocaido | |
parent | 132aa0cc1d4d8cd39eeefa22fb29510a443157ca (diff) | |
download | Essentials-6ea956b11c54f7247e82a2dcb1385670c481e2cc.tar Essentials-6ea956b11c54f7247e82a2dcb1385670c481e2cc.tar.gz Essentials-6ea956b11c54f7247e82a2dcb1385670c481e2cc.tar.lz Essentials-6ea956b11c54f7247e82a2dcb1385670c481e2cc.tar.xz Essentials-6ea956b11c54f7247e82a2dcb1385670c481e2cc.zip |
Doh, actually find what world we want to check properly with mancheckw.
Diffstat (limited to 'EssentialsGroupManager/src/org/anjocaido')
-rw-r--r-- | EssentialsGroupManager/src/org/anjocaido/groupmanager/GroupManager.java | 12 |
1 files changed, 11 insertions, 1 deletions
diff --git a/EssentialsGroupManager/src/org/anjocaido/groupmanager/GroupManager.java b/EssentialsGroupManager/src/org/anjocaido/groupmanager/GroupManager.java index 9a1583d86..050bd9995 100644 --- a/EssentialsGroupManager/src/org/anjocaido/groupmanager/GroupManager.java +++ b/EssentialsGroupManager/src/org/anjocaido/groupmanager/GroupManager.java @@ -1952,7 +1952,17 @@ public class GroupManager extends JavaPlugin { return false; } - + auxString = ""; + for (int i = 0; i < args.length; i++) { + if (args[i] == null) { + logger.warning("Bukkit gave invalid arguments array! Cmd: " + cmd.getName() + " args.length: " + args.length); + return false; + } + auxString += args[i]; + if (i < (args.length - 1)) { + auxString += " "; + } + } dataHolder = worldsHolder.getWorldData(auxString); sender.sendMessage(ChatColor.YELLOW + "You have selected world '" + dataHolder.getName() + "'."); |